2 kinds of backfire... intake

exhaust

backfires through the intake are dangerous. they are caused by too much fuel, too little fuel, or advanced timing. i dont know how many stock airboxes i have blown up fixing cars with this problem.

backfires through the exhaust are usually cars running rich. in fact, all cars are popping and gurgling all the time but you dont hear it through most exhaust systems. when they get real loud you have probs. catalyst problems can cause these too. im sure retarded timing would agrivate the problem.
